What Is A Shin Guard for Soccer?
A soccer shin guard is a piece of protective equipment that is worn by players to help protect their shins from injuries.
They are made from a variety of materials, including plastic, foam, and even metal. Shin guards can be worn on the inside of the socks, so are usually not visible.
They are typically secured in place with Velcro straps, tape, or even laces and are usually worn with long socks that cover them completely.
Traditionally, shin guards were made from leather and would need to be soaked in water before use to make them more flexible.
Nowadays, most shin guards are made from synthetic materials that are more comfortable and easier to care for.
When to Wear Shin Guards?
Shin guards should be worn whenever you are playing or practicing soccer. This includes games, scrimmages, and even drills at practice.
They should also be worn during any other activities where there is a risk of getting hit in the shins, such as kickboxing or hockey.
The most obvious reason to wear shin guards is to protect your shins from injuries.
Soccer is a contact sport, and there is always the risk of getting kicked in the shin by another player. This can cause severe pain and even bruises.
Wearing shin guards can help to minimize the risk of these injuries by absorbing some of the impacts.
They can also help to protect against more serious injuries, such as fractures. When players tackle each other in soccer, studs on their cleats can dig into the shins of their opponents.
Having it helps protect studs from puncturing the skin and causing serious injuries.

How To Buy the Right Shin Guards?
There are a few things to consider when purchasing shin guards.

The first is the level of protection you need. If you’re playing in a recreational league, you’ll likely need less protection than if you’re playing in a competitive league.
Why? Because in a recreational league, the level of play is not as intense and there are typically fewer hard tackles.
The second thing to consider is the size. Shin guards come in different sizes and it’s important to find a pair that fits properly. The best way to do this is to measure your shins from the top of your foot to your knee.
Once you have this measurement, you can consult a size chart to find the right size.
The third thing to consider is the material. Shin guards are typically made from plastic, foam, or a combination of the two. The level of protection offered by each material varies, so it’s important to choose the right one for your needs.
Plastic shin guards offer the highest level of protection, but they’re also the heaviest and can be uncomfortable to wear.
Foam shin guards are lighter and more comfortable, but they don’t offer as much protection.
Fourth, you need to consider the straps. Shin guards come with different types of straps, and it’s important to choose the right ones for your needs.
The most common type of strap is the elastic strap. This type of strap is easy to use and provides a good level of protection.
Another option is the Velcro strap. This type of strap is more secure than the elastic strap, but it can be more difficult to put on and take off.
Finally, you need to consider how comfortable the fit is. Shin guards should be snug but not too tight. They should also allow you to move and flex your legs freely.
If the fit is too loose, the shin guards will rub and chafe your skin. If the fit is too tight, it will be uncomfortable and restrict your movement.
5 Steps How to Wear Shin Guards Properly with Socks
Many people think that shin guards are just another piece of equipment that you have to wear when playing soccer.
However, they are actually very important safety gear that can protect your legs from serious injuries.
Wearing shin guards properly is not difficult, but there are a few steps that you need to follow to make sure they stay in place and do their job.

1. Start by putting on a pair of socks that come up to at least your mid-calf. This will give the shin guards something to grip onto so they don’t slip down your leg during the game.
2. Next, take your shin guards and hold them so that the hard shell is facing down. You want the softer, padded side to be facing your leg.
3. Slip the shin guards into your socks, starting at the ankle and working your way up your leg.
4. Once the shin guards are in place, make sure they fit snugly against your skin without being too tight. You should be able to move your legs freely without the shin guards slipping or falling down.
5. Finally, put on your soccer cleats and tie them up tightly. This will help keep the shin guards in place and prevent them from moving around during the game.

FAQs
What Side Do Soccer Shin Guards Go On?
The hard, protective side of the shin guards should face outwards. This is the side that will take the impact if you are tackled or kick the ball.
Do Soccer Shin Guards Go Over or Under Socks?
Typically, soccer shin guards go under socks. This helps to keep them in place and prevents them from slipping down your leg.
How Should Shin Guards Fit?
Shin guards should fit snugly against your legs without being too tight. You should be able to move your legs freely without the shin guards slipping or falling down.
